Environmental Benefits

Switching to electric cars offers significant environmental benefits. Unlike traditional gasoline vehicles, electric cars produce zero tailpipe emissions. This means that by driving an electric car, you contribute to a reduction in the greenhouse gases that are warming our planet. Moreover, because electric vehicles can be powered by renewable energy sources such as wind or solar, your dependency on fossil fuels decreases, aligning your transportation choices with a more sustainable future.

Cost Efficiency

One of the most compelling advantages of electric cars is cost efficiency. Imagine saying goodbye to fluctuating gas prices. Electric vehicles can save you money on fuel since electricity is generally cheaper. Additionally, electric cars tend to have fewer moving parts than traditional vehicles, which translates to lower maintenance costs and longer intervals between services.

Government Incentives

To encourage the adoption of electric cars, many governments offer attractive incentives. In the USA, you might be eligible for federal tax credits and rebates when you purchase an electric vehicle. These incentives can significantly lower the initial cost of buying an electric car, making them an affordable option for many families. By taking advantage of these programs, you can enjoy state-of-the-art technology at a reduced price.

Improved Infrastructure

Range anxiety, or the fear of running out of battery power, is quickly becoming a concern of the past. Across the country, charging infrastructure is expanding, with more charging stations popping up in convenient locations. This growth ensures you can comfortably venture out without worrying about where to recharge, making owning an electric car a practical choice wherever you live.
